There are so many reasons as to why Lionel Messi is considered the greatest of all time. One of his most remarkable attributes is his unrivaled dribbling ability, which has left countless defenders in his wake, both in his younger age and even at the age of 36. Throughout his illustrious career, Messi has completed a staggering 3079 dribbles in major leagues and the UEFA Champions League, with 2392 in domestic leagues and 687 in the prestigious Champions League. On average, he successfully executes 4.56 dribbles every 90 minutes. A feat that is nothing short of extraordinary. But how does he make it seem so effortless? That's why today, we delve into the fascinating science behind his breathtaking dribbling skills.

Other fottballers push ball away and run towards it to carry the ball forward while messi carries the ball with himself and that's why it looks like the ball is glued ro his feet. Hence his body is more balance while tackling with other opponents while dribbling and on the otherhand other players spread their legs far to keep the ball in their reach which reduces the effectiveness of strong balance in order to withstand the tacking. If you have observed messi planning carefully you will notice that the ball is mostly below his body and not far away from it while other players had to stretch their legs to keep the ball in thier control. This is reason why messi doesn't fall often compare to other footballer during tackling.
